What is a Backflow Preventer and Why Do You Need One?
A backflow preventer is a essential plumbing fixture designed to prevent water from reversing direction into the municipal water system . Essentially, it's a protection device ensuring that contaminated water, potentially containing bacteria , doesn't return to the drinking water source. You require one because cross-contamination can be dangerous and are often legally required by your regional water agency – particularly for irrigation systems and establishments. Ignoring this necessary precaution could result in fines and, more importantly, threaten public health.

Backflow Device Maintenance: Problem Solving and Prevention
Regular device upkeep is essential for securing the clean water source from impurities. Issues often happen due to buildup and freezing . Inspect your device yearly and think about a professional assessment every five years. check here Indications of a problem include diminished water flow or the detection of drips . Early steps like clearing the unit and protecting it from ice temperatures can significantly increase its lifespan .
